Aerotek is Hiring for multiple Entry‑Level Manufacturing Opportunies
What You’ll Do
- Operate basic production machines after receiving full training
- Follow simple instructions to assemble and process parts
- Perform basic quality checks using microscopes and measuring tools (we will train you!)
- Keep your area organized, clean, and safe during your shift
- Assist with general production tasks such as loading materials or packaging
- Learn to identify minor machine issues and report them to maintenance
- Support manufacturing processes in clean, temperature‑controlled areas
- Willingness to learn new skills and work with your hands
- Ability to read basic instructions, labels, or diagrams
- Strong attention to detail and reliable work habits
- Ability to stand for long periods and lift light to moderate materials
- Great attitude, teamwork, and interest in manufacturing
